Understanding CFO Services
CFO services refer to a range of financial management and advisory services provided by experienced financial professionals, often outsourced to firms that specialize in accounting and finance. These services aim to improve a company's financial operations, ensure compliance with regulations, and help with strategic decision-making. CFO services go beyond traditional accounting and bookkeeping by offering advanced financial insights and guidance.
An outsourced CFO typically handles various tasks, including financial analysis, budgeting, forecasting, cash flow management, financial reporting, and strategic planning. They provide businesses with the expertise of a senior financial executive without the cost of hiring a full-time CFO, making it an ideal solution for many small to medium-sized businesses (SMBs).

Key Functions of CFO Services
Outsourced CFO services can cover a wide range of financial functions depending on the specific needs of a business. Below are some of the primary functions that a CFO service provider can assist with:
Financial Strategy and Planning
One of the most important roles of CFO services is to develop and implement a financial strategy that aligns with a business's long-term goals. This includes formulating plans for business growth, expansion, and sustainability. A CFO can help businesses make data-driven decisions, identify new revenue opportunities, and optimize their financial resources.
Financial Reporting and Analysis
CFO services often include generating accurate financial reports and analyses. These reports provide a clear picture of a company’s financial health, which is essential for decision-making. A CFO will analyze profit and loss statements, balance sheets, and cash flow statements to identify trends, pinpoint issues, and recommend improvements.
Cash Flow Management
Cash flow is the lifeblood of any business. Effective cash flow management ensures that a company has enough liquidity to meet its operational needs while also supporting growth initiatives. A CFO can manage cash flow by forecasting future needs, optimizing receivables, and recommending strategies for efficient cash allocation.
Budgeting and Forecasting
Budgeting and financial forecasting are crucial components of a company's financial management. CFO services can assist in setting up realistic budgets and forecasts based on historical data, market trends, and industry benchmarks. This allows businesses to plan for the future and allocate resources more effectively.
Risk Management and Compliance
A CFO is also responsible for ensuring that the business complies with tax regulations and industry standards. They will also identify potential financial risks and develop strategies to mitigate them. This includes establishing internal controls, implementing audit systems, and ensuring that financial records are accurate and compliant with relevant laws.
Mergers, Acquisitions, and Exit Strategies
For businesses planning for mergers, acquisitions, or exits, CFO services are essential. A CFO will guide the business through the financial aspects of these complex processes, including due diligence, financial modeling, and valuations. They help ensure that businesses make sound decisions that support their long-term objectives.
Benefits of CFO Services for Your Business
Now that we have a clearer understanding of what CFO services are, let's explore how they can specifically benefit your business. Whether you are a startup or an established company, outsourcing CFO services can offer numerous advantages, including financial expertise, cost savings, and improved decision-making.
Access to Expert Financial Knowledge
One of the biggest benefits of outsourcing CFO services is gaining access to expert financial knowledge and experience. Full-time CFOs have years of experience in managing the financial complexities of businesses, and by hiring an outsourced CFO service, you are essentially gaining access to that expertise without the need to pay a full-time salary.
CFOs are trained to provide valuable insights into business financials, help identify opportunities for cost savings, and drive strategic initiatives. With a financial expert guiding your decisions, your business is more likely to thrive and remain competitive in the market.
Cost Savings
Hiring a full-time CFO can be expensive, especially for small businesses. CFOs typically command a high salary, along with benefits and bonuses. By outsourcing CFO services, businesses can access the expertise of a senior financial professional at a fraction of the cost. This allows businesses to reduce overhead costs while still benefiting from high-level financial guidance.
Additionally, outsourced CFO services are typically flexible and can be tailored to the specific needs of the business. You only pay for the services you require, which can help businesses stay within their budget.
Improved Financial Decision Making
Financial decision-making is at the core of any business’s success. Poor financial decisions can lead to cash flow problems, missed growth opportunities, or even bankruptcy. CFO services can help ensure that all decisions are based on accurate, up-to-date financial data.
Outsourced CFOs can help businesses analyze their financial situation and provide guidance on decisions related to investments, pricing, cost-cutting, and expansion. Their expertise ensures that businesses avoid common financial pitfalls and make informed decisions that support long-term growth.
Enhanced Cash Flow Management
Managing cash flow is one of the most crucial aspects of running a successful business. CFO services can assist with cash flow forecasting, helping businesses predict cash inflows and outflows. By having a clear understanding of cash flow, businesses can make better decisions on spending, managing working capital, and ensuring there is enough liquidity to meet short-term obligations.
CFOs also help businesses optimize payment collection processes, improve cash flow cycles, and negotiate better terms with suppliers. This allows businesses to avoid cash shortages and reduce the risk of running into liquidity problems.
Strategic Planning and Growth
A key responsibility of a CFO is to contribute to a company’s long-term strategic planning. Outsourced CFO services help businesses plan for growth by setting realistic financial goals, identifying key performance indicators (KPIs), and formulating strategies for expansion.
A CFO can also assist with business valuations, mergers, acquisitions, and other strategic initiatives that are necessary for business growth. Their expertise in financial modeling and forecasting ensures that businesses are well-prepared for the future.
Scalability and Flexibility
As businesses grow, their financial needs become more complex. CFO services offer scalability, meaning that businesses can adjust the level of service they receive based on their current needs. Whether a business needs more in-depth analysis, additional reporting, or guidance through a merger, the CFO service can adapt to provide the necessary support.
For businesses that are scaling rapidly, outsourced CFO services can help ensure that financial systems and processes are robust enough to support growth. This can include streamlining financial workflows, upgrading accounting systems, and providing additional financial oversight.
Time Savings for Business Owners
Managing finances can be time-consuming and overwhelming, especially for business owners who are focused on other areas of their company. Outsourcing CFO services allows business owners to offload the financial responsibilities to a trusted professional, freeing up their time to focus on core operations, customer relationships, and growth initiatives.
With an experienced CFO managing the financial side of the business, owners can trust that their financial decisions are in good hands, allowing them to focus on what they do best.
